E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ases the remarkable portrait of Cobbawn Wogi, a prominent native chief from Port Stephen in New South Wales. The image, created by Richard Browne in 1820 using watercolors, beautifully captures the essence and strength of this revered Aboriginal leader. Cobbawn Wogi's commanding presence is evident as he stands tall with his spear held firmly in hand. His weathered face tells stories of wisdom and resilience, reflecting a lifetime spent navigating the complexities of indigenous life during this era. The artist's attention to detail brings out every line and contour on Cobbawn Wogi's face, emphasizing his deep connection to his ancestral lands. This historical photograph offers a glimpse into Australia's rich cultural heritage and serves as a poignant reminder of the Indigenous peoples' enduring spirit despite colonization. It invites viewers to reflect upon the struggles faced by Aboriginal communities throughout history while celebrating their unique traditions and contributions.
